About Lars‐Erik Holm

Lars‐Erik Holm is a scholar working on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Otorhinolaryngology, Cancer Research and Genetics, having authored 135 papers that have together received 5.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Radiation Dose and Imaging (27 papers), Thyroid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(18 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(15 papers), Genetic diversity and population structure (11 papers), Thyroid Disorders and Treatments (9 papers), Vascular Malformations and Hemangiomas (7 papers), Effects of Radiation Exposure (6 papers) and Chromosomal and Genetic Variations (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(1.1k citations), Genetics (1.8k citations), Cancer Research (597 citations), Otorhinolaryngology (159 citations) and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(764 citations). Lars‐Erik Holm has collaborated with scholars based in Sweden, Denmark and Norway. Frequent co-authors include K Wiklund, T Löwhagen, Henric Blomgren, Marie Lundell, Christian Bendixen, G. E. F. Lundell, Per Hall, Bo Thomsen, John Carstensen and Gunnar Eklund. Their work appears in journals such as Acta Oncologica, Radiation Research, J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ute, Animal Genetics and Acta Oto-Laryngologica.
